How they compare
Trinidad and Tobago currently reports 0.34 against 0.334 in Zambia, a difference of 0.006.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 8 shared years of data; in 2016 it was Zambia ahead.
Trinidad and Tobago ranks 143rd and Zambia ranks 145th of 177 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Trinidad and Tobago averaged higher in 1 and Zambia in 1.

About this data
ODIN Open Data Openness score. This is a well-established data source with good country coverage. In using this indicator, it is important to describe carefully what is captured since the purpose of ODIN is different to the purpose of the SPI.
